Cross-Country Skiing

Enjoy 23 kilometers of onsite skiing trails in the big woods groomed for classic and skate skiing and providing ski in, ski out access from the lakeside lodging.  The ski trails range from flat terrains for beginners to roller coasters that challenge more experienced skiers.  Amenities include a heated ski waxing facility, sauna, a recreation center and a lodge with hot food and beverages.  For current ski-trail conditions, see our TRAILS page.   The SkinnySki.com website has trail reports for the Detroit Lakes area in Northwest Minnesota (NW MN).  There are several ski trail systems in our area including Itasca State Park.

Snowmobiling

Rainbow Resort has long been a beloved destination for snowmobiling enthusiasts. Our resort is located on a network of hundreds of miles of groomed snowmobile trails. Experience the thrill of gliding through picturesque winter scenery as you explore the trails. Ride to Itasca State Park, Shooting Star Casino, Detroit Lakes, Park Rapids and beyond.  Our cabins are fully winterized, and we provide snowmobile supplies such as gas (premium & regular), oil, belts. trail maps & hot food!  Relax in the sauna, play games and watch the big games on tv in the recreation center and the lodge.  Our lodge offers a scenic overview of the lake, where you can indulge in hot food and warm drinks.  For an update on winter & trail conditions see our trails report on our TRAILS page.

Snow Depth

Snow depth can be found by going to the NOAA snow depth map and selecting the current date   Rainbow Resort is located in Becker County north of Detroit Lakes & Park Rapids at roughly 47.1 North & 95.575 West. (On the NOAA map, Rainbow Resort is in northern Becker County below the vertical, east-west boundary line separating Mahnomen & Clearwater counties)

WEST ITASCA Winter Resort

In winter Rainbow Resort operates as WEST ITASCA Winter Resort, your winter destination resort!  Our area is noted for early and heavy winter snow.  Located on the western slopes of the Laurentian Divide west of Itasca State Park we will often have snow when 20 miles or so away there is little or no snow.  Elevation is over 1800 feet in some places such as Strawberry Mountain which is 1850 feet.   We will keep you posted of trail conditions and snow depth throughout the winter with trail reports & photos and links to the NOAA snow depth maps.
